Transaction 51c6585e610db6c258c6147efeb8a40e958cb0c1658d8cbe914a38c9d58efc4d
1 Input
1 Output
-
51c6585e610db6c258c6147efeb8a40e958cb0c1658d8cbe914a38c9d58efc4d:0
- value
- 754660
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 5e40ac4ca603cd50d7c10a59a8248a154909af1a OP_EQUAL
- address
- 3AHNv8wZqThjChAyvZGci9hVBhkz8YtQXU